]> git.ipfire.org Git - thirdparty/gcc.git/commitdiff
Fix a typo in ix86_delegitimize_address.
authorH.J. Lu <hongjiu.lu@intel.com>
Sat, 6 Nov 2010 04:08:34 +0000 (04:08 +0000)
committerH.J. Lu <hjl@gcc.gnu.org>
Sat, 6 Nov 2010 04:08:34 +0000 (21:08 -0700)
2010-11-05  H.J. Lu  <hongjiu.lu@intel.com>

PR target/46326
* config/i386/i386.c (ix86_delegitimize_address): Fix a typo
in the last change.

From-SVN: r166394

gcc/ChangeLog
gcc/config/i386/i386.c

index 75d23de0da78087cac82a7d4cca73b3074a504a6..f69622d129507439b83bad90904f56f90eebdf87 100644 (file)
@@ -1,3 +1,9 @@
+2010-11-05  H.J. Lu  <hongjiu.lu@intel.com>
+
+       PR target/46326
+       * config/i386/i386.c (ix86_delegitimize_address): Fix a typo
+       in the last change.
+
 2010-11-05  Ian Lance Taylor  <iant@google.com>
 
        * explow.c (allocate_dynamic_stack_space): Check
index c50fcc23b286bb0614212bfe5d106bedcd4bb7a7..6e086bc5f7235113d570875af5695366e16c2b9e 100644 (file)
@@ -13012,8 +13012,8 @@ ix86_delegitimize_address (rtx x)
     {
       if (GET_CODE (x) != CONST
          || GET_CODE (XEXP (x, 0)) != UNSPEC
-         || XINT (XEXP (x, 0), 1) != UNSPEC_GOTPCREL
-         || XINT (XEXP (x, 0), 1) != UNSPEC_PCREL
+         || (XINT (XEXP (x, 0), 1) != UNSPEC_GOTPCREL
+             && XINT (XEXP (x, 0), 1) != UNSPEC_PCREL)
          || !MEM_P (orig_x))
        return ix86_delegitimize_tls_address (orig_x);
       x = XVECEXP (XEXP (x, 0), 0, 0);